Using chromatographic, chemical, and enzymic techniques, 11 compounds capable of stimulating the division of soybean callus cells were tentatively identified in the root sap of Bougainvillea ;San Diego Red.' These cytokinin-like compounds included phosphorylated and glucosylated forms of zeatin, ribosylzeatin, and their dihydro derivatives. In addition, isopentenyl adenosine and isopentenyl ade...

Bougainvillea (Bougainvilleaspectabilis) is used for planting in the landscape because of their beautiful and colorful flowers. The easiest and cheapest technique to propagate this plant is by cuttings; however the cuttings of this plant are not easily rooted and require the special treatments, including the use of auxin. Objective: Bougainvillea xbuttiana is widely distributed in Mexico and it used as an analgesic in folk medicine. Bougainvillea xbuttiana is used as an analgesic in folk medicine in Mexico. The purpose of the present study was to determine the effects of the ethanolic extract from B. xbuttiana on macrophages activities.
